Explanation:Special Considerations for Drug Prescribing in Patients with Advanced Liver Disease
Patients with advanced liver disease require special attention when it comes to drug prescribing due to the altered pathophysiology of the liver. The liver’s poor synthetic function can lead to impaired enzyme formation, reducing the ability to excrete hepatically metabolized drugs. Concurrent use of enzyme-inducing drugs can lead to the accumulation of toxic metabolites. Additionally, reduced synthesis of blood clotting factors by a damaged liver means that these patients can often auto-anticoagulate, and drugs that interfere with the clotting process are best avoided.
Aspirin and other non-steroidal anti-inflammatory drugs (NSAIDs) such as ibuprofen and diclofenac should be avoided in liver disease patients. These drugs promote gastric irritation, increasing the likelihood of gastrointestinal bleeding, which is significantly increased if there are upper gastrointestinal varices present. NSAIDs can also promote fluid retention and worsen peripheral edema and ascites. Morphine sulfate and tramadol hydrochloride are both opioid analgesics that should only be considered in patients with advanced liver disease by hepatologists as they can promote the development of hepatic encephalopathy. Paracetamol is considered the safest analgesic to use in these patients, even in severe liver disease, as long as the doses are halved.
In conclusion, patients with advanced liver disease require special care in drug prescribing due to the altered pathophysiology of the liver. It is important to avoid drugs that interfere with the clotting process, promote gastric irritation, and worsen peripheral edema and ascites. Opioid analgesics should only be considered by hepatologists, and paracetamol is considered the safest analgesic to use in these patients.

Explanation:Understanding Achalasia: Causes, Symptoms, Diagnosis, and Treatment
Achalasia is a condition where the lower esophageal sphincter fails to relax, causing difficulty in swallowing and regurgitation of undigested food. This is commonly due to the denervation of inhibitory neurons in the distal esophagus, leading to a progressive worsening of symptoms over time. Diagnosis is made through a barium study and manometry, which reveal a bird’s beak appearance of the lower esophagus and an abnormally high sphincter tone that fails to relax on swallowing. Nitric oxide, which increases smooth muscle relaxation and reduces sphincter tone, is reduced in achalasia. Treatment options include surgical intervention, botulinum toxin injection, and pharmacotherapy with drugs such as calcium channel blockers, long-acting nitrates, and sildenafil.
Other gastrointestinal hormones such as cholecystokinin, motilin, somatostatin, and gastrin do not play a role in achalasia. Cholecystokinin stimulates pancreatic secretion and gallbladder contractions, while motilin is responsible for migrating motor complexes. Somatostatin decreases gastric acid and pancreatic secretion and gallbladder contractions. Gastrin promotes hydrochloric acid secretion in the stomach and can result in Zollinger-Ellison syndrome when produced in excess by a gastrinoma.

Explanation:Alcoholic Liver Disease: Understanding the Pathophysiology
Alcoholic liver disease is a spectrum of liver disease that can lead to serious complications if left untreated. Understanding the pathophysiology of this condition is crucial in managing and preventing its progression.
The primary pathological process in alcoholic liver disease is fibrosis, which results in the disruption of normal liver architecture. This leads to distortion of hepatic vasculature, increased intrahepatic resistance, and portal hypertension. Cirrhosis of the liver is an irreversible process and can lead to liver failure if the patient continues to drink alcohol.
Deposition of excess lipids in hepatocytes is another common feature of alcoholic liver disease. This causes steatohepatitis and is reversible. It is associated with metabolic syndrome.
Portal hypertension is a complication of alcoholic cirrhosis due to increased vascular resistance within the liver. It can result in oesophageal varices, which, if ruptured, can cause a large upper gastrointestinal bleed.
Contrary to popular belief, alcohol exposure does not cause cell death directly.
Sclerosis of the intra- and extrahepatic bile ducts is a pathophysiological process in primary sclerosing cholangitis. It causes inflammation, fibrosis, and strictures of the bile ducts and has a strong association with ulcerative colitis.
In summary, understanding the pathophysiology of alcoholic liver disease is crucial in managing and preventing its progression. Fibrosis, lipid deposition, portal hypertension, and bile duct sclerosis are all important features of this condition.

Explanation:The relationship between Raynaud’s phenomenon and dysphagia is important in identifying potential underlying systemic diseases such as scleroderma. Raynaud’s phenomenon is a common symptom found in scleroderma, a systemic disease that can cause dysphagia and oesophageal dysmotility. While Raynaud’s phenomenon may be the only early manifestation of scleroderma, gastrointestinal involvement can also occur in the early stages. Therefore, the combination of Raynaud’s phenomenon with oesophageal symptoms should prompt further investigation for scleroderma.
Arthritis is not a specific cause of dysphagia-related illness, although it may occur in a variety of diseases. In scleroderma, arthralgia is more common than arthritis. Globus pharyngeus, the sensation of having something stuck in the throat, can cause severe distress, but despite extensive investigation, there is no known cause. Malar rash, found in systemic lupus erythematosus (SLE), is not associated with dysphagia. Weakness is a non-specific symptom that may be a manifestation of psychiatric illness or malnutrition as a consequence of dysphagia, and cannot guide further management.

Explanation:Understanding Treatment Options for Coeliac Disease
Coeliac disease is a condition that requires strict avoidance of gluten to resolve symptoms. Failure to avoid gluten can lead to persistent symptoms and increase the risk of small bowel lymphoma. Dermatitis herpetiformis is a common symptom of coeliac disease. While lactose intolerance may also be present, avoiding lactose alone will not resolve symptoms. Cyclophosphamide and mesalamine are not effective treatments for coeliac disease, but may be used in combination regimens for gastrointestinal lymphoma and inflammatory bowel disease, respectively. Prednisolone may be used as an acute intervention for patients with refractory symptoms despite following a gluten-free diet. Overall, the most important intervention for coeliac disease is strict avoidance of gluten.

Explanation:Treatment Options for Tropical Sprue: Broad Spectrum Antibiotics and Folate Supplementation
Tropical sprue is a condition commonly seen in individuals visiting or residing in tropical countries, particularly in southern India. It is characterized by chronic diarrhea, weight loss, and deficiencies in vitamin B12 and folate. Stool examination typically shows no evidence of ova and parasites, while small intestinal biopsy reveals mononuclear cell infiltration and less villous atrophy throughout the intestine.
The recommended treatment for tropical sprue involves the use of broad-spectrum antibiotics, such as tetracyclines, along with folate supplementation. This approach has been shown to effectively reverse the changes in the small intestine associated with the condition.
Other treatment options, such as antihelminthic drugs, are not effective in treating tropical sprue. Similarly, pancreatic enzyme replacement is not indicated in this condition.
It is important to note that tropical sprue should not be confused with coeliac disease, which is treated with a gluten-free diet. In coeliac disease, small intestinal biopsy typically shows severe villous atrophy and mononuclear cell infiltration in the proximal portion of the small bowel.
Finally, double-strength trimethoprim and sulfamethoxazole is used in the treatment of Whipple’s disease, which is characterized by PAS-positive macrophages in the lamina propria of the small intestine.

Explanation:Understanding Diverticulitis: Symptoms, Risk Factors, and Differential Diagnoses
Diverticulitis is a condition characterized by inflammation of diverticula, which are mucosal herniations through the muscle of the colon. While most people over 50 have diverticula, only 25% of them become symptomatic, experiencing left lower quadrant abdominal pain that worsens after eating and improves after bowel emptying. Low dietary fiber, obesity, and smoking are risk factors for diverticular disease, which can lead to complications such as perforation, obstruction, or abscess formation.
Bowel perforation is a potential complication of diverticulitis, but it is rare and usually accompanied by peritonitis. Pelvic inflammatory disease is a possible differential diagnosis in women, but it is unlikely in this case due to the lack of sexual partners for two years. Inflammatory bowel disease is more common in young adults, while diverticulosis is more prevalent in people over 50. Colorectal cancer is another differential diagnosis to consider, especially in older patients with a change in bowel habit and fever or tachycardia.
In summary, understanding the symptoms, risk factors, and differential diagnoses of diverticulitis is crucial for accurate diagnosis and appropriate management.
